- 1667. Paul apothocary in ship Sampson (Will P.C.C. Car 34).
Father
Robert of New Marton, Yorks.
- 1673. Paul, of Somerset. Estate administered October. Mention of
Joan.(P.C.C.)
- 1664. Penelope, widow. Daughter Ann died under age. Chancery Proceedings
(Mitford C.8/207/24.)
- 1581. Peter, Married Margaret Ashmore at Aldenham (Herts.)
- 1586. Peter, son of Richard of Somerset, tailor, apprenticed Merchant
Taylors.
- 1601-5. Peter, died. (Consistory Court.) (Not in Consistory of London).
- 1603. Peter, buried St.Margarets, Westminster (Mdx.)
- 1611. Peter, married Agnes Knevat at Aldenham (Herts.)
- 1653. Peter, of Chipping Barnet (Herts.) Re Antelope Inn Chancery Proceeds
(Whittington C.10/19/5.)
- 1665. Peter, signature in vestry book at Barnet (Herts.) Issued Tokens
1666. Churchwarden 1681. Buried Jan.15th. 1684/5.
- 1669. Peter. of Middle Temple, widower aged 30, married Mary Squib,
St.Martins.
- 1670. Peter, son of Peter of Barnet (Herts.) Inn holder, appprenticed
Grocers Co.
- 1676. Peter, of St.Dunstans in the West, (London) about 40, widower,
and Alice Carter of St. Brides married.
- 1677. Peter, of Chipping Barnet (Herts.) Inn holder, (Arch. St. Albans)
(will 20 Hickman.) Sons, Peter, Thomas & James; daughters Elizabeth &
Mary; Anne, & Rebecca; brother George; wife ann.
- 1679. Peter, son of Peter of Barnet, buried at Barnet, (Herts.).
- 1683. Peter of St. Dunstans in the West, gent. (Will P.C.C. Drax 122.)
Wife Alice; brother John.
- 1683. Peter, of Barnet (Herts.) re: Antelope Inn. Chancer Proceedings
(Bridges C.5/491/48.)
- 1541. Philip, child buried Watford (Herts.).
- 1545. Philip, mentioned at Watford and Aldenham (Herts.
- 1696. Phillip, of St.Clements Danes (Mdx.).
- 1618. Prudence, dau: of John, Vicar of Streatley, Berks. bapt.
- 1665. Rachell, buried St.James, Clerkenwell (Mdx.)
- 1697. Rachael, dau: of Robert & Mary, bapt. St. Giles in the Fields
(Mdx.)
- 1571. Radulph, married Christian Cordle at Enfield (Mdx.)
- 1589. Rafe, married Elizabeth Gore, Enfield (Mdx.)
- 1603-1625. Ralph, and Margert his wife, re land in Somerset. Chancery
Proceedings, James I.
- 1692 Ralph, married Chaterine Shiply. St.James, Dukes Place, (London).
- 1611. Rebeeca, Married Jeromy Channocke, St. Margarets, Westminster (Mdx.)
- 1666. Rebecca, married Gibert Averrel. St. Martin, Ludgate, (London)
- 1676.Rebecca, buried St.Mary Colechurch (London)
- 1685. Rebecca, buried St. Mary Colechurch (London)
- 1698. Rebecca, of Deptford, Kent, widow. (b.1613). Married William in
1644. Chancery Proceeding. (Mitford C.8/565/33.)
- 1492. Richard of St.Barts, West Smithfield, (Mdx.) Bushey (Herts.) and
Whitechurch. WI (P.C.C Vox 27.) Wife Agnes; son William , left wood in Bushey;
grandson Richard son of William; daughters Margaret and Alice. Mention of
Agnes, daughter of WIlliam of Totridge (Herts.) Daughter Margaret left farm
at Orlesbury.
- 1518 Richard, land in Hendon (Middlesex Feet of Fines.) (10 Hen.8, Mich.)
- 1541. Richard, dau. Elizabeth, bapt. Watford (herts.)
- 1547. Richard, buried at Watford (Herts.)
- 1548. Richard of Watford (Herts.) died (Will 96 Alley.Arch. of St. Albans.)
Wife Anne; sons Richard, William & Henry; daughter Joan. (Mention of
"Unborn child".)
- 1561. Richard, bapt. St. Margarets, Westminster (Mdx.)
- 1563. Richard Blackwall. Premises in St.Martin in the Fields.) (Middlesex
Feet of Fines.) 5 & 6 Eliz. ____) (end of page 29)
- 1581. Richard, married Margaret Rayner, St.Thomas Apostle. (Lond)
- 1587. Richard, carpenter, married Margaret Cley. St. Nicholas Cole Abbey.
(Lond)
- 1591. Richard, son of Thomas, bapt. St.Margarets, Westminster (Mdx.)
- 1594. Richard, married An Proctor, St. Mildred Poultry (Lond.)
- 1601/2 Richard, of Bushey (Herts)
died, widow Anne.
- 1602. Richard, of Northampton, died (Will P.C.C. Montague 13)
- 1603. Richard, buried St. Margarets, Westminster. (Mdx.)
- 1603. Richard, married Alice Alway, Stepney (Mdx.)
- 1627/8. Richard, mentioned in Hundred of Dacorum (Herts.) as paying L
3.12.0. Ditto 1628/9
- 1628. Richard, aconstable of Bushey (Herts.)
- 1631. Richard, of Mund Eaton, Warwick & London, died (Will P.C.C.
St. John 110.) Brother Thomas and his children: William & Jane.
- 1633. Richard, administered the estate of Margaret Naylor. (P.C.C.)
- 1634?. Richard, yeoman of Bushey
(Herts.) died. (Will 260 Dainty. Arch.
of St. Albans.) Wife Elizabeth, dau: Mary.
- 1635. Richard, a church warden of Great Kimble (Bucks.)
- 1637?. Richard, son of Robert, deceased, late of Bushey.
- 1640. Richard, son of Richard, labourer, bapt.St.Andrews Holborn (Mdx.)
- 1646. Richard, son of Richard, buried St. James Clerkenwell (Mdx.)
- 1649 Richard, of Bushey (Herts.)
and Chancery Lane (Mdx.) died. (Will
P.C.C. Fairfax 46.) Wife Winifred, son Richard. dau: Winifred & Mary.
- 1650. Richard, married Penelope Froulgate, St. Andrews, Undershaft (Lond.)
- 1651. Richard, of Colwall (Hersfs.) Grocers Co: Records.
- 1656. Richard, of Horley, Oxon. (Will P.C.C. Berkeley 168). Wife Joan.
- 1656. Richard, goldsmith, mentioned in London.
- 1657. Richard, of Preston, Glos. yeoman, died. (Will P.C.C. Ruthen 143.)
Sons Robert, Thomas; daughters Thomison, Mary wife of John Pearce; brother
Henry.
- 1659. Richard, land in Stepney (Mdx.) Chancery Proceedings (Reynardson
C.9/241/6.) ------------(end of page 30)------------------
- 1663. Richard, of St.Catherine (Lond.) Estate administered August. Wife
Alice. (P.C.C) (?)
- 1671. Richard, of Bushey (Herts.)
Re land. Chancery Proceedings (Mitford.
C.8. 249/53.)
- 1673. Richard, on the death of his father Richard (Mother Eleanor.) Admitted
1/2 part of some lands. Court Baron 25 Charles 2nd. Barnersbury (Mdx.)
- 1674. Richard, of St.Bridges, London, Vintner about 24 and Anne Gowen
of Newmarket (Suff. of Cambs.) about 23 (Vicar General).
- 1678. Richard, son of Thomas and Mary, bapt. Northaw (Herts.)
- 1679. Richard, of St. Margarets, Westminster, (Est. Ad: April.)
(P.C.C.)
- 1679. Richard, son of Francis, yeoman late of Clareby Home,
Salop,yeoman, deceased, apprenticed Grocers Co.
- 1680. Richard, married Mary Lane. St.Sepulchres (Lond.)
- 1681. Richard, son of Francis, yeoman, of Salop. Apprenticed to John
Bradshaw. (Salters Company)
- 1682. Richard, the elder of Ascott, Monks Risborough, (Bucks.) yeoman.
Mention of son and heir, Richard the younger and Mary his wife. Chancery
Proceedings (Mitford C.8/260/65)
- 1682. Richard, married Mary Davies, St.James Dukes Place. (Lond.)
- 1683. Richard, son of Richard and Mary, bapt. St. James, Clerkenwell
(Mdx.)
- 1683. Richard, of Monks Risborough, Bucks., yeoman. Chancery Proceedings
(Bridges C.5/451/26.)
- 1693. Richard, St. Nicholas (Lond.) (?) 22.4.0.
- 1696. Richard, blacksmith.
- 1698.Richard, estate Administered July. (P.C.C.)
- 1699.Richard, Est: Ad: Commissary Court May.
- ?1473/4[sic] 1643 [DCB ed]..
Robert, of Bushey (Herts.) died [1645].
Will (17 Walingford. Arch. St.
Albans.) Wished to be buried at Bushey. Executors. His wife Eleanor, and
Richard. This date is erroreous, it should be 1643, Richard is his grandson,
DCB ed.
- 1487. Robert, Rector of Heston (Mdx.)
- 1488. Robert, Rector of St. Mary, Woolnoth (Lond.)
- 1510 Sir Robert, Priest. Wilts. Chancery Proceedings. C.1/359/55.
- 1515. Robert Blackwall, and his son George. Land in Moxton. (Mdx. Feet
of Fines.) (7 Hen.8, Trin.) (---- end of page 31 ------)
- 1527. Robert, mentioned at Watford (Herts.)
- 1531. Robert, late of Clements Inn admitted Inner Temple.
- 1544. Robert, married Joan Aldwyn at Watford (Herts.)
- 1548. Robert, married Joan Harper at Watford (Herts.)
- 1556. Robert, bapt.Watford (Herts.)
- 1559. Robert, married Agnes Blundell at Watford (Herts.)
- 1562. Robert, son of Robert buried Watford (Herts.)
- 1564. Robert, master of Blechingly Grammar School. (Surr.)
- 1570. Robert, buried at Watford (Herts.)
- 1570/1. Robert, buried Watford (Herts.)
- 1579/80. Robert, of Grays Inn, and
Bushey (Herts.) Matriculated St. Johns,
Cambridge. (See also "Alumni Cantabridgienses" Vol. I.)
- 1580. Robert, of Bushey (Herts.) died (Will 67 Clapton. Arch. St.Albans)
also Inquisition (C.142/189/89) Wife Joan (she died about 1607, see will.)
Sons George, Robert, Richard; daughter Joan, Susan & Dorothy. Owned Manor
of Bushey. George aged "22 or more."
- 1584. Robert, late of Barnard's Inn admitted Grays Inn.
- 1586. Robert, buried St. Martins (Lond.) (?)
- 1604. Robert, of Northants, matriculated Oxford.
- 1604. Robert, Hornsey, Middleson.
- 1606. Robert, son of Robert admitted Grays Inn.
- 1607. Robert, of Whitechapel, Carmain, died (Commissary Court.)
- 1616. Robert, mentioned in Court Roll, Islington (Mdx.)
- 1620-1(?) Robert, Court Baron, Manor of Barnersbury (Mdx.) 18 James 1st.
Admitted to 1/4 part of 2 cottages etc.
